Transaction 316417741ac143e316e9bb2062a2796062e284a999f500f3796df454bd29b389
1 Input
2 Outputs
- 316417741ac143e316e9bb2062a2796062e284a999f500f3796df454bd29b389:0
- 316417741ac143e316e9bb2062a2796062e284a999f500f3796df454bd29b389:1
value 3001800
address 1EXnSivWhdgzA1KfegFsi5j51NBCwMJmKk
value 24509185
address 1EagPwQDy3ySxcSzVduyXZkXemC1J75fyj